Decorating for the holidays is without a doubt... one of my most favorite things to do. I had these pumpkins from years back and decided to alter them up a bit for the front porch. 


Carve a hole in the stem to insert your ribbon of choice.  I used burlap, I love the texture and it just screams "fall". This ribbon can be purchased in my Etsy store
Next, Oxford Impressions just came out with a new set of ALPHA stamps and their size works so well when creating home decor pieces. I used black gesso to stamp the words on my burlap. 


 Set aside to dry... it doesn't take very long at all...
Meanwhile... the left over pieces of burlap I decided to run through my vagabond to make some flowers so to give it substance I Modge Podged the burlap to black cardstock and then die cut my flowers.  

Last step was putting the flowers together and attaching it to the pumpkins added some black & natural jute to hang from the stem and we have a quick and easy decoration for the front porch. Just a note * I used Modge Podge on the edges of the burlap ribbon to keep it from shredding. Hope this inspired you to get out  and customize some decorations for your home.
